School Board Selects Superintendent
 
Dr. Marian Strauss is Named
SuperintendentThe Pine Tree ISD school board formally hired Marian Strauss as the district's superintendent Tuesday, November 3rd.  The board unanimously voted at a special meeting to hire Strauss, former superintendent of the Wimberly Independent School District and first female leader for the district.  The board announced Strauss as the district's lone superintendent finalist at an October board meeting, but state law required the board to wait 21 days before hiring her. Hiring Strauss was the only item on the meeting's agenda.  "We are so unbelievably pleased to have you here," said Gil Gillam, board president.   
 
 
Advanced Placement Award Winners Honored
 
Students Recognized at Board Meeting
Twenty-three (23) students at Pine Tree High School have earned AP Scholar Awards in recognition of their exceptional achievement on AP Exams. Pine Tree High School Principal Cindy Gabehart reported an increase in the number of students taking Advanced Placement exams.  They had 93 students to take 196 AP exams in May 2009, which reflects an increase of 45 additional exams since last year.  
 
Gabehart presented each student a certificate of achievement before the PT School Board at November's monthly meeting.  "We are very proud that the numbers increased this year," said Gabehart.  "The students who enroll in Advanced Placement classes are taking advantage of an important component in preparing for college rigor." Read more.

Giving Back with Coats and Cans
 
Pine Tree Students Collected Most Coats for Kids 
"Coats for Kids" is an annual community project that collects and distributes warm winter coats to eligible children and teenagers in the Gregg County area. This year, the third and fourth graders took the trophy for collecting the most coats!  Because they won this year, they celebrated with a ceremony where they received the traveling trophy.  The Intermediate School Campus will be home to a traveling trophy donated by A#1 Trophies & Plaques until the next COATS FOR KIDS Classroom Challenge coming in Fall, 2010. DonorsChoose Grant Awards
DonorsChoose is a not-for-profit web site where teachers from our district, and all over the nation submit project proposals. These ideas become a classroom reality when concerned individuals choose projects to fund.  View the PTISD Giving Page 2009-10.
